About The Position

The Facility Coordinator will support the Real Estate and Facilities team. In this role, you will provide operational, administrative and analytical support while balancing multiple high-visibility priorities, time sensitive requests and projects. If you enjoy problem solving and working in a high-pressure, deadline driven environment while using your analytical mindset and ability to build relationships, then this is the role for you.

Requirements

  • Associate’s Degree with a minimum of 3 years of facility or property management experience
  • Advanced communication skills (verbal and written) and ability to communicate within multiple levels of the organization.
  • Excellent computer and systems knowledge; strong pro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.).

Nice To Haves

  • Recent college grads are encouraged to apply, preference will be given to those with prior internships, co-op or work experience in a real estate, property management or facilities related role
  • Bachelor’s Degree preferred

Responsibilities

  • Manage, coordinate and execute Real Estate and Facilities services, initiatives and small projects.
  • Develop subject matter expertise in business-critical systems (financial, operational, purchasing, work order systems, etc.) to help drive efficiency and capacity within the business unit.
  • Develop facility management routines and processes; document processes into standard operating procedures (SOP’s) for domestic and global expansion.
  • Regular interaction and collaboration with key business unit stakeholders (Manufacturing Operations, Sales and Service, Enterprise Health and Safety, IT, Human Resources, Sustainability, etc.).
  • Assist in the coordination and scheduling of project work, maintenance activities and special events.
  • Coordinate leasing collaboration between finance, sales and service, and legal
  • Support sustainability reporting for North America sites through data entry
  • Develop timing and action plans to ensure timely completion of expectations.
  • Provides onsite support of employees, guests and contractors for locations supported.
  • Maintains department files and other duties as assigned.
